Evaluating Source Code Generation Techniques

Aus SDQ-Institutsseminar
Vortragende(r) Tim Schilpp
Vortragstyp Masterarbeit
Betreuer(in) Erik Burger
Termin Fr 25. Oktober 2024
Vortragssprache Deutsch
Vortragsmodus in Präsenz
Kurzfassung Die Generierung von Quellcode ist ein wesentlicher Bestandteil der modellgetriebenen Softwareentwicklung. Ohne die Möglichkeit, ausführbaren Quellcode aus den entwickelten Modellen zu generieren, nimmt der Nutzen dieses Entwicklungsparadigmas erheblich ab. Obwohl es verschiedene Ansätze zur Generierung von Quellcode aus Modellen gibt, findet sich wenig Forschung, die diese bestehenden Ansätze objektiv vergleicht. Das Ziel dieser Arbeit ist es, diese Lücke zu schließen, indem wir bestehende Ansätze zur Quellcodegenerierung analysieren und vergleichen. Zusätzlich haben wir die Ergebnisse unserer Analyse getestet, indem wir sie auf eine Industrie-Fallstudie angewendet haben. Hierfür wählten wir den, basierend auf den Ergebnissen unserer allgemeinen Analyse und den spezifischen Bedingungen dieses Projekts, am besten geeigneten Ansatz. Wir entwickelten einen Prototyp, um zu beweisen, dass unser Prototyp den aktuellen Ansatz ersetzen kann und führten ein Experiment durch, um zu bewerten, ob die neue Implementierung eine Verbesserung für die Entwickler bringen würde.